Hey all,
We’re aware of reports that Sleeper Simulant feels strong in Gambit. The Sandbox team is currently looking at potential changes to help with this. We want to retain the strength of the weapon, but tune it so it doesn’t feel to be the only viable power weapon in this mode.
We’ll provide more details when possible. Stay tuned to official channels for updates.

Read some ideas of work arounds for this game mode and the sleeper simulant issue. Great gun that one shots. The gun was a grind to get, so let's not ruin it. Maybe, we change the game mode a bit. That might possibly be more work on bungies end, but they can manage. So possible changes: the invader doesn't see the enemy (enemy is highlighted) until a certain distance (ex. 20 meters). Or the invader doesn't see the enemy highlighted at all. Or both the invader and the enemy can see each other. The gun is only good due to the element of surprise and the distance the gun can travel with it still one shotting the enemy. With some changes to the game mode both players will have the opportunity to react to the invader or invading. I'm not on board with the nerf. I believe there are other viable options to helping level the playing field.

Remove the buff for vision and mote tags for the invader when heavy weapon is equipped. That solves the pre-charging issue. Let it come back after a couple of seconds after switching back to another weapon. This way you don’t have to take a weapon from a player when they invade and don’t have to nerf the gun or ammo. It gives the 4 person team a little bit of time to react to a potential heavy user or they are not having to take on an all seeing power enemy.
